Mouse trapped in upper left portion of screen at 2560x1440
Haven't played FSPort in quite a while.  Got a 2560x1440 monitor and new video card (GeForce 970) recently and decided to give it a try.

The game launches, but...I can't get into a mission.  In fact, I can't do a lot of things.  The mouse pointer will not move outside of an area that spans from the upper left corner of the screen to about 1/3 of the way diagonally from the lower right corner of the screen.  Or, it's almost as if the mouse pointer were trapped on a smaller display (perhaps 1024x768) pushed up into the upper left corner of the screen.

As a result, I cannot click on "Continue" to launch a mission from the briefing.  Or a lot of other GUI items.

Re: Mouse trapped in upper left portion of screen at 2560x1440
Yeah, that happens occasionally. OS thinks the window size of the game is 1024x768 even though your graphics card stretches it way out. Double check the resolution settings on your launcher to make sure they're at your desired resolution, and maybe also poke around your graphics card's settings (like AMD's Catalyst manager) to see if there's any settings that will automatically stretch lower resolution windows to your full resolution.

Re: Mouse trapped in upper left portion of screen at 2560x1440
I'm 99% sure this is caused by DPI scaling. Try disabling it.

Also, 3.7.2 RC4 is outdated. The final version of 3.7.2 is based on 3.7.2 RC6, so you're basically missing two sets of updates/bugfixes (and there's no reason to use a Release Candidate when there was an actual release).

Re: Mouse trapped in upper left portion of screen at 2560x1440
FYI, 'regular' = SSE2, which means you should use it unless you have an old CPU.  If not, use SSE, if not, use non-SSE.


We are talking about a Windows Compatibility setting, right-click the .exe you are using and then Properties, then compatibility settings.  If you get that working using that, then set it that way for all FS executables.  Maybe leave yourself a note as a text file in the FS2 directory to do that for future releases as well.
